Palm to launch Linux based cell phones

Posted on Monday, October 10 2005 @ 18:15 CEST by Thomas De Maesschalck
Linux Devices writes Palm will ship Linux-based mobile phones before the end of this year. These phones will be powered by Wind River Linux, and may become the first Linux-powered handsets within the U.S.
A Linux-based Treo may not be in the cards anytime soon, but Palm could certainly deliver a feature phone without "developing a product on a whole new platform," as Colligan put it. Palm OS supplier PalmSource has been working with singular purpose for a year to turn the Palm OS into a middleware layer that runs on top of Linux.
